Yindu Mine has been gaining fame and popularitey in recent years as a world-class locale that produce top quality Fluorite specimens. Fluorite from this locale features a variety of colors - blue, bluish purple, purple-blue and blue green. It is said to be the next Yaogangxian Mine due to the beautiful phantoms. Yindu Mine's Fluorite crystals are usually less transparent than those from the Yaogangxian Mine, but the colors are more saturated and vivid.
Fluorite's Maintenance Advice:
Fluorite is extremely susceptible to sunlight, some colours fade slower than others, but they all fade under sunlight. The effect also happens under normal halogen light. Therefore keep Fluorite in a darker part of the home, away from direct sunlight unless it needs to be cleansed and charged.
